XP Screen Saver Password Problem


Recommended Posts

Posted

I have a strange problem with my screen saver settings. I used to be able to password protect my screen saver under the normal settings. But now all I see is "on resume, display welcome screen" which I don't want. I don't remember how it got switched to this, but I want it back the way it was before when it would just prompt me for my password. That's not an option any more.

I'm the "computer administrator" so it's not a "guest" issue. I can't figure out what's wrong, can anyone help? Thanks


Posted

I may be wrong, but i think that you cannot have the welcome screen for logging on at the same time as you have a password screen set for screensaver.

you can switch to classic logon, which will solve your problem, however you will NOT see a welcome screen when you first log on.

Go into the control panel and open the users applet. Click on the "change how users log on and off" button and uncheck the "use welcome screen" box. You should now have the option you were looking for in the screensver screen.
